Additional information

There are no microorganism toxicity data available for (3 chloropropyl)diethoxymethylsilane, therefore, good quality data for the structurally-related substance, (chloromethyl)triethoxysilane (CAS 015267-95-5), have been read across. Both substances hydrolyse to structurally-related silanol hydrolysis products. It is therefore considered valid to read-across the results for (chloromethyl)triethoxysilane (CAS 015267-95-5) to fill the data gap for the registered substance.Additional information is given in a supporting report (PFA, 2013m) attached in Section 13 of the IUCLID 5 dossier.

Both (3 chloropropyl)diethoxymethylsilane and (chloromethyl)triethoxysilane are within an analogue group of substances that exhibit no evidence of significant toxicity to microorganisms.

It is therefore considered valid to read-across the results for(chloromethyl)triethoxysilaneto fill the data gap for the registered substance.

Table 7.4.1 presents microorganism toxicity data available for substances within the analogue group (III-15) of chlorosilanes, siloxanes, silanes and alkoxysilanes etc, with chloroalkyl functional group(s) in side chain after any very rapid hydrolysis has been accounted for.

An EC50of >1000 mg/l and a NOEC of 1000 mg/l for toxicity to microorganisms were determined in a reliable study conducted according to an appropriate test protocol, and in compliance with GLP OECD Guideline 209 (Activated Sludge, Respiration Inhibition Test, NOTOX, 2011). Additional information are available for (3-chloropropyl)triethoxysilane (CAS 5089-70-3) as supporting information to (3-chloropropyl)diethoxymethylsilane (CAS 13501-76-3) because they are structurally-related substances and they have similar hydrolysis half-lives. A 5 h EC10value of 2000 µl/l was determined for toxicity to microorganisms (Pseudomonas putida).
